Operation
NOTE
You may notice a slight smell when using the appliance for the first time.
This is normal and the smell dissipates after a short time.
Settings
NOTE
All buttons except the Release button 8 and the Start button u sound a
beep when pressed.
1) Insert the plug into a mains power socket. You will hear a beep, and OFF
appears on the display.
2) Press the On/Off button
r. You will hear a beep and the temperature
display 7 flashes. The set temperature flashes several times before the current
temperature is displayed. The appliance now heats up and the current tempera-
ture rises. As soon as the set temperature is reached, you will hear 2 beeps
and Temperature 7 will light up permanently.
NOTE
The set temperature may be briefly exceeded occasionally and then drop
again. This happens because the appliance is trying to maintain the set
temperature and reheats repeatedly.
3) Press the Temperature button
0 until the desired temperature appears on
the display. The temperature depends on your hair type:
Temperature Hair type
130°C very fine, stressed and damaged hair
150°C fine hair
170°C normal hair
190°C wavy hair
210°C thick or wavy hair
230°C thick, curly hair
NOTE
If you are not sure what temperature is ideal for your hair, increase the
temperature gradually. Start with a low temperature and increase the
temperature until you are happy with the result.
